Lerena to fight for WBA I/C heavyweight title

By Ron Jackson

South Africa’s Kevin ”Two Guns” Lerena makes his second venture into the heavyweight division when he meets Romania’s Bogdan Dinu for the vacant WBA Intercontinental heavyweight title in a scheduled 12 rounder at Emperors Palace near Kempton Park on Saturday night.

The tournament will be shown live from 19-00 -23.00 on Supersport Variety 3.

Lerena (26-1, 13 KOs) had an outstanding career in the cruiserweight division winning the South African title and the IBO belt, making six successful defenses.

Prior to this fight, Lerena announced that he was moving up to the heavyweight class. He will be having his second fight at the weight, winning on a fifth-round stoppage against Patrick Ferguson in December last year.

The southpaw Lerena has been in outstanding form winning four of his last five fights inside the distance, with the only distance fight against Vusal Ducar, a win on wide points margins.

Lerena will have all the odds stacked against him with the 35-year-old Dinu (20-3, 16 KOs), who has massive advantages in height and weight and a 14-year career in the heavyweight division.

However, Dinu is vulnerable. All his three losses came inside the distance against Jarrell “Big Baby” Miller (ko 4), Kubrat Pulev (ko 7) and Daniel Dubois (ko 2).

Despite the physical disadvantages, Lerena will have the edge in speed and age and could go on to box his way to a hard-earned points victory.

UNDERCARD

On the undercard there is an interesting matchup with the exciting young Juan Roux 6-0; 2 defending his South African heavyweight title against Joshua Pretorius 8-5; 5. The vacant African Boxing Union heavyweight title will also be on the line.

The unbeaten Shervantgh Koopman (9-0) defends his South African junior middleweight title against Jamie Webb (6-1).

In two other bouts Shaun Potgieter meets Keaton Gomes over six rounds at heavyweight and in a middleweight contest Phikelani Terence Khumalo faces Mbiya Kanku (DRC).

Billed as Heavyweight Mania the tournament is presented by Golden Gloves Promotions.
